19th Century Chinese Cabinet

About the Item

19th Century Chinese Red Lacquered Cabinet. A beautiful 19th Century Red Lacquer Gilt Painted Qing Dynasty Cabinet. Early 1800's a wonderful piece from Shanxi Province. The warm worn cinnabar red lacquer has a spectacular patina of 180 plus years. A decorative statement piece having warm colors with hand gilt painting and excellent storage. This cabinet will be spectacular in any setting. Makes a fantastic dry bar cabinet as the shelfs have good height for bottles and serving. In very good original rustic condition. Pieces of the thick lacquer coating have been worn off over its life revealing a rich history of usefulness. See pictures.
